What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an associate business anal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Associate Business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, a foundational understanding of business processes, and a relevant degree such as in business administration, finance, or information systems. Familiarity with data analysis tools like Excel, SQL, and visualization platforms such as Tableau, as well as experience with requirements-gathering methodologies, is typically required. Standout candidates possess excellent communication, problem-solving abilities, and attention to detail, enabling effective collaboration with stakeholders. These skills and qualities are vital to accurately translate business needs into actionable insights and support decision-making within organizations.

How does an associate business analyst typically contribute to cross-functional projects within an organization?

As an Associate Business Analyst, you will often serve as a bridge between business stakeholders and technical teams. Your main responsibilities include gathering and documenting requirements, analyzing business processes, and ensuring that project deliverables meet business needs. You’ll regularly collaborate with project managers, developers, and subject matter experts, participating in meetings to clarify objectives and resolve issues. This role provides valuable exposure to multiple departments, helping you build a strong foundation for career advancement into senior analyst or project management positions.

What does an associate business analyst do?

Associate business analysts collect information about current business practices to determine more efficient processes and ways to improve staff performance. After you gather information through surveys and audits, you analyze the data and report your findings of the specific needs users or workers have expressed and make suggestions to how to meet these needs. Your work may focus on a particular aspect of the business, such as customer service, business development, or management.

What is the difference between Associate Business Analyst vs Business Analyst?

AspectAssociate Business AnalystBusiness Analyst
Required CredentialsBachelor's degree, certifications like CBAP or CCBA often preferredBachelor's degree, certifications like CBAP or CCBA often preferred
Work EnvironmentEntry-level, supporting senior analysts, working in teamsMore independent, leading analysis projects, interacting with stakeholders
Employer & Industry UsageCommon in consulting firms, finance, IT, and corporate sectorsUsed across similar industries, often with more responsibilities

The main difference between an Associate Business Analyst and a Business Analyst lies in experience and responsibilities. The Associate Business Analyst typically supports senior analysts and handles more routine tasks, while the Business Analyst takes on more complex projects and stakeholder interactions. Both roles require similar educational backgrounds and certifications, but the Business Analyst position usually involves greater independence and decision-making authority.
